Black Repertory Group Inc
The Black Repertory Group Inc. is a renowned cultural institution located at 3201 Adeline Street in Berkeley, California, United States. Founded in 1964, the Black Repertory Group Inc. is a community-based theater organization dedicated to showcasing and celebrating the talents of African American artists and performers. With a rich history of producing impactful and thought-provoking performances, the Black Repertory Group Inc. continues to be a hub for creativity, diversity, and social change. From powerful plays and musicals to engaging workshops and educational programs, this institution remains a vital part of the local arts scene and a beacon of inspiration for audiences of all backgrounds.
Aurora Theatre Company
Aurora Theatre Company, located at 2081 Addison Street in Berkeley, California, is a vibrant and thought-provoking institution that showcases the work of talented artists from the community. One of their recent productions, Blue Door by Tanya Barfield, explores the journey of a Black mathematics professor named Lewis as he grapples with his sense of self and cultural identity through conversations with his ancestors. The play delves into themes of joy, pain, resiliency, and the power of music and song in shaping the experiences of Black men in America from enslavement to Black Power. Aurora Theatre Company provides a space for audiences to engage in meaningful dialogue and reflection on contemporary black identity, offering a fearless and humane perspective on the complexities of the African American experience.
